婷婷综合国产,91蜜桃婷婷狠狠久久综合9色 ,九九九九九精品,国产综合av

主頁 > 知識庫 > PHP解析url并得到url參數方法總結

PHP解析url并得到url參數方法總結

熱門標簽:電信外呼系統多少錢一個月 神龍斗士電話機器人 宿州正規外呼系統軟件 太原400電話申請流程 萍鄉商鋪地圖標注 桂陽公司如何做地圖標注 合肥企業外呼系統線路 代理打電話機器人 企業400電話辦理多少費用

PHP 中解析 url 并得到 url 參數

這里介紹兩種對url操作的方法:

1、拿到一個完整url后,如何解析該url得到里面的參數。

/**
 * 解析url中參數信息,返回參數數組
 */
function convertUrlQuery($query)
{
  $queryParts = explode('', $query);
 
  $params = array();
  foreach ($queryParts as $param) {
   $item = explode('=', $param);
   $params[$item[0]] = $item[1];
  }
 
  return $params;
}

2、如何把一個數組拼接成url傳遞。

/**
 * 把數組拼接成url參數形式
 */
function getUrlQuery($array_query)
{
  $tmp = array();
  foreach ($array_query as $k => $param) {
   $tmp[] = $k . '=' . $param;
  }
  $params = implode('', $tmp);
  return $params;
}

測試調用:

$url = 'http://www.test.com/link?param1=1param2=2param3=3';
// 解析url,得到參數字符串
$url = parse_url($url);
// 字符串->數組
$param_arr = $this->convertUrlQuery($url['query']);
// 數組->字符串
$param_str = $this->getUrlQuery($param_arr);

PHP 中解析 url 并得到 url 參數

這里介紹兩種對url操作的方法:

1、拿到一個完整url后,如何解析該url得到里面的參數。

/**
 * 解析url中參數信息,返回參數數組
 */
function convertUrlQuery($query)
{
  $queryParts = explode('', $query);
 
  $params = array();
  foreach ($queryParts as $param) {
   $item = explode('=', $param);
   $params[$item[0]] = $item[1];
  }
 
  return $params;
}

2、如何把一個數組拼接成url傳遞。

/**
 * 把數組拼接成url參數形式
 */
function getUrlQuery($array_query)
{
  $tmp = array();
  foreach ($array_query as $k => $param) {
   $tmp[] = $k . '=' . $param;
  }
  $params = implode('', $tmp);
  return $params;
}

測試調用:

$url = 'http://www.test.com/link?param1=1param2=2param3=3';
// 解析url,得到參數字符串
$url = parse_url($url);
// 字符串->數組
$param_arr = $this->convertUrlQuery($url['query']);
// 數組->字符串
$param_str = $this->getUrlQuery($param_arr);

您可能感興趣的文章:
  • php獲取url參數方法總結
  • php獲取URL中帶#號等特殊符號參數的解決方法
  • PHP中CURL的CURLOPT_POSTFIELDS參數使用細節
  • php獲得url參數中具有&的值的方法
  • PHP URL參數獲取方式的四種例子
  • PHP CURL CURLOPT參數說明(curl_setopt)

標簽:鄂州 太原 崇左 白銀 辛集 廊坊 綏化 衡陽

巨人網絡通訊聲明:本文標題《PHP解析url并得到url參數方法總結》,本文關鍵詞  PHP,解析,url,并,得到,參數,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《PHP解析url并得到url參數方法總結》相關的同類信息!
  • 本頁收集關于PHP解析url并得到url參數方法總結的相關信息資訊供網民參考!
  • 推薦文章
    主站蜘蛛池模板: 大同市| 定远县| 贺兰县| 德安县| 大新县| 苗栗县| 盱眙县| 奇台县| 丰台区| 甘南县| 天水市| 沙田区| 荔波县| 宜城市| 邹城市| 夏邑县| 门源| 邵阳市| 彭泽县| 海南省| 和硕县| 大埔区| 高雄县| 十堰市| 张家港市| 徐水县| 临颍县| 呼图壁县| 青铜峡市| 南岸区| 科技| 荔浦县| 元谋县| 疏勒县| 吉林市| 公安县| 剑川县| 海伦市| 新建县| 兰溪市| 凤冈县|